Almost out of Nectarines

Today will probably be the last day for P.Y.O Nectarines as we got quite a few P.Y.Oers in yesterday afternoon once the rain had cleared.

On the Stall we have Bon Chretien Pears, 5kg bags for $5 or 10kg for $10, and Gravenstein Apples, an early Apple variety which is a great eater or cooker, 2.5kg bags for $5.
We can courier the pears.

Our “Omega” Plums should be ready in about 3-4 weeks.

Our “Royal Gala” Apples should be ready in about a months time.
